Isometric: Isometric is a vector illustration and graphic design tool used to create precise technical illustrations and diagrams. It has an intuitive drag-and-drop interface with various shapes and tools to build 2D and 3D illustrations.

OneSecondSolver: OneSecondSolver is an AI-powered math solver app that provides step-by-step solutions to math problems in seconds. It supports algebra, trigonometry, calculus and more for middle school through college levels.
